Vue工程师的MySQL高效实战指南
|
图画AI生成,仅供参考 作为一名Vue开发工程师,虽然我们主要关注前端技术栈,但与后端数据库的交互是日常工作中不可避免的部分。MySQL作为最常用的数据库之一,掌握其高效使用方法对提升整体项目性能至关重要。在Vue项目中,我们通常通过Axios或Fetch等工具与后端API通信,而这些API往往依赖于MySQL数据库的数据存储和查询。因此,理解SQL语句的优化逻辑,有助于我们在调用接口时减少不必要的请求开销,提高页面响应速度。 合理设计数据库表结构是高效操作的前提。例如,避免过度冗余字段、合理使用索引、规范命名规则等,都能显著提升查询效率。在Vue项目中,我们可以通过后端提供的文档或接口调试工具,了解数据返回格式和数据库的关联逻辑。 在实际开发中,我们可以利用Vue的异步组件或懒加载机制,结合数据库的分页查询功能,实现数据的按需加载。这样不仅减少了单次请求的数据量,也降低了前端渲染的压力。 对于频繁访问的数据,可以考虑引入缓存策略,如Redis或本地存储,减少直接访问MySQL的次数。这在Vue项目中可通过封装API服务层来实现,提升用户体验的同时降低后端负载。 建议定期分析MySQL的慢查询日志,优化执行计划。同时,在Vue项目中保持良好的代码结构,确保与数据库交互的逻辑清晰可维护,也是高效开发的重要一环。 (编辑:91站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

